Think about planting your seeds in indoor pots and then transplanting them to your garden once they become seedlings. Once the plant is hardy enough, plant it in your garden. You will then be able to lessen the time between planting your seeds. Once you remove the most recent mature plants from your garden, the seedlings are immediately ready to be planted.

Before you even place the first plant in your garden, you need to check the composition of your soil. For a small fee, a soil analysis can be obtained – based on that report – the soil can be properly enriched to support a vibrant garden. You can often find Cooperative Extension offices that provide this service, which can help to make your garden flourish.
